If you owe arrears on your child support case, you may have been submitted for tax offset. Arrears are certified for offset with both the Internal Revenue Service (IRS) and the Minnesota Department of Revenue (DOR).

If your federal and/or state tax refund has been intercepted resulting in an overpayment, the overpaid amount will be refunded after required hold times expire. The Child Support Division (CSD) must refund overpayments from a MN state tax intercept to MN DOR. CSD will refund overpayments from a federal tax intercept to you unless the IRS directs CSD otherwise. To find out more about the process and required hold times please visit the following sites:
